Summary: The Business Analyst (BA) serves as a critical liaison between clients and the development team, focusing on gathering requirements, documenting functional needs, and ensuring project deliveries meet client expectations.
Responsibilities:
- Interact directly with stakeholders to gather, analyze, and document business and functional requirements.
- Review legacy applications and develop functional specifications for re-platforming.
- Translate business needs into Functional Specification Documents (FSD), User Stories, and Use Cases.
- Collaborate with development and QA teams to ensure correct implementation of requirements.
- Prepare, review, and validate test cases to ensure system functionality meets business requirements.
- Participate in User Acceptance Testing (UAT) and provide feedback to clients.
- Maintain detailed functional and process documentation throughout the project lifecycle.
- Provide project status updates and act as the primary liaison between users and the technical team.
